Regional Coordinator - QITABI-2 Program -"Quality Instruction towards Access and Basic Education Improvement”

  • Provide overall management, vision and direction of program, including budget management, ensuring all deliverables are met on time and to a high standard.
  • Define the scope of the project in collaboration with Ana Aqra Program Manager;
  • Determine the resources (time, money, equipment, etc.) required to complete the project.
  • Develop a schedule in coordination with the program Manager for project completion; and share it with senior management and project staff.
  • Manage project staff and ensure that everyone on the team understands the scope of the project and agrees upon how the project’s goals will be met.
  • Execute the project according to the project work plan; including checking project progress toward meeting its objectives, monitoring and evaluating the progress of the project against set indicators in a timely manner; and taking corrective actions to address any challenges.
  • Compile and write needed reports for the Program Manager on weekly, monthly, quarterly, and yearly basis;
  • Implement the budget and monitor and approve all budgeted project expenditures and cash flows and ensure up to date financial records;
  • Serve as the primary contact and ensure appropriate liaison with Program Manager and project funder;
  • Provide assistance and advice to the focal team members in the execution of their tasks and motivate them for success;
  • Develop and maintain a database of project outputs, activity tracking, training evaluation and achieved results to provide information for both internal and external reporting;
  • Ensure that main decisions and plans related to the project are being communicated to the focal teams in a timely manner;
  • Oversee timely preparation of relevant project documentation for approval from Program Manager;
  • Actively represent Ana Aqra as necessary at relevant meetings, and other coordination forums, fostering strong and productive working relationships with key partners and stakeholders in the education sector;
  • Guide field team, (Field Coordinators, Resource Officers) members regarding scheduling, handling of field challenges, timeliness of support and reporting.
  • Develop an evaluation process for the project in coordination with the program manager;
  • Participate in presentations about the project to the Program Manager/Director, and to other key stakeholders as required;
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
